Overview

Bergenia, often referred to as 'rock banana' or 'elephant's ears', is a hardy perennial plant native to central Asia, particularly the Himalayan region. It is widely cultivated for its large, glossy leaves and clusters of pink or purple flowers, which make it a popular choice for ornamental gardening. Beyond its aesthetic appeal, Bergenia has been used in traditional medicine for centuries, particularly in treating respiratory and digestive disorders. The plant thrives in rocky, well-drained soils and is highly resistant to drought, making it suitable for low-maintenance landscapes. Its adaptability to various climates and soil conditions has contributed to its widespread cultivation in gardens and parks across Europe and North America.

Bergenia is distinguished by its large, leathery leaves that can persist through winter in milder climates. The leaves often turn bronze or red in autumn, adding seasonal interest to gardens. The plant produces tall flower stalks in spring, bearing clusters of bell-shaped pink or purple flowers that attract pollinators. One of Bergenia's most notable features is its resilience. It can tolerate poor soil conditions, partial shade, and occasional neglect, making it an excellent choice for novice gardeners or low-maintenance landscapes. Additionally, its rhizomatous root system allows it to spread gradually, forming dense ground cover that suppresses weeds.

Application Areas

Bergenia is primarily grown for ornamental purposes, often used in rock gardens, borders, and as ground cover. Its evergreen foliage and colorful flowers provide year-round visual interest. In landscaping, it is valued for its ability to thrive in challenging conditions, such as slopes or areas with poor soil. Medicinally, Bergenia has been used in traditional systems like Ayurveda and Chinese medicine. Extracts from its roots and leaves are believed to have anti-inflammatory, antimicrobial, and astringent properties. It is commonly used to treat coughs, colds, and digestive issues, though scientific validation of these uses is still limited.

While Bergenia is generally easy to grow, it requires well-drained soil to prevent root rot. Overwatering or planting in heavy clay soils can lead to fungal diseases. For ornamental use, regular division of clumps every few years helps maintain plant vigor and prevent overcrowding. For medicinal applications, it is essential to consult a healthcare provider before use, especially for individuals with pre-existing conditions or those taking other medications.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should avoid medicinal use due to insufficient safety data.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ring Bergenia for commercial purposes, consider the intended use—ornamental or medicinal—as different varieties may be better suited for each. For ornamental use, select plants with healthy, unblemished leaves and robust root systems. For medicinal use, verify the source and ensure the plant has been grown without harmful pesticides. Bulk purchases for landscaping projects may qualify for discounts, with prices ranging from $3 to $15 per plant depending on size and quantity. Establish relationships with reputable nurseries or wholesalers to ensure consistent quality and availability.
